A specialty concrete mixer used in construction was purchased for $300,000 7 years ago. Its annual O&M costs are $105,000.

At the end of the 8-year planning horizon, the mixer will have a salvage value of $5,000. If the mixer is replaced, a new mixer will require an initial investment of $375,000.

At the end of the 8-year planning horizon, it will have a salvage value of $45,000. Its annual O&M cost will be only $40,000 due to newer technology.

Analyze this using an EUAC measure and a MARR of 15% to see if the concrete mixer should be replaced if the old mixer is sold for its market value of $65,000.

(a) Use the cash flow approach (insider's viewpoint approach) and show the EUAC values used to make your decision:
